The upcoming additions of rail corridors, as mentioned by Prime Minister Narendra Modi in his speech during the inauguration of two additional railway lines connecting Thane and Diva on February 18, are likely to come up in the Mumbai Metropolitan Region (MMR). While the earlier phases of Mumbai Urban Transport Projects (MUTP) have added around 200 km of rail lines to the suburban corridor, the new lines may link satellite townships around Mumbai.

As per a study by the Mumbai Railway Vikas Corporation (MRVC), the MMR contributes around 8 per cent of India’s GDP and is home to about 22 million citizens. It anticipates the population in the MMR to grow by around 42 per cent to 28.4 million in 2025 and by 54 per cent to 30.87 million in 2036.
